Output f333266a060c8d1af4b403459b09fc373b192d005f64b4027587bf72ca434754:3

value
524288
script pubkey
OP_0 OP_PUSHBYTES_20 36cfbb358ea7ffa8d7e6b76b3f346b928aff9537
address
tb1qxm8mkdvw5ll634lxka4n7drtj290l9fhlewcr6
transaction
f333266a060c8d1af4b403459b09fc373b192d005f64b4027587bf72ca434754